Geoff Muldaur Solo-An Intimitate Night of Songs and Stories
Geoff Muldaur is one of the great voices and musical forces to emerge from the folk, blues and folk-rock
scenes centered in Cambridge, MA and Woodstock, NY. During the 1960's and '70's, Geoff made a series of
highly influential recordings as a founding member of the Jim Kweskin Jug Band and the Paul Butterfield's
Better Days group, as well as collaborations with then-wife Maria and other notables (Bonnie Raitt, Eric
Von Schmidt, Jerry Garcia, etc.). He left the stage and recording world in the mid-1980's for a working sabbatical
but continued, however, to hone his craft, albeit "flying beneath radar". He composed scores for film and
television, garnering an Emmy in the process, and produced off-beat albums for the likes of Lenny Pickett
and the Borneo Horns and the Richard Greene String Quartet. His definitive recording of "Brazil"
provided the seed for - and was featured in -
Terry Gilliam's film of the same title.

With his magical voice and singular approach to
American music intact, Geoff is once again
touring the world. Recent performances included The Lincoln Center in New York City, The Getty Art Center in Los Angeles, Royal Festival Hall in London.  In addition, he's performed at folk and blues festivals in Newport RI, Edmonton Canada, Dublin Ireland, San Francisco CA, Bergen and Notodden Norway; to name a few. Geoff may be
heard regularly as a guest on Garrison Keillor's
"A Prairie Home Companion" and has been feature
d on a variety of National Public Radio shows,
including Weekend Edition and All Things Considered.

Geoff's newest albums have met with high critical acclaim and feature Geoff's unusually crafted
interpretations of classic, often times obscure,
American material, as well as, his own unique compositions. The recordings include performances by David Lindley, The McGarrigle Sisters, John Sebastian, Van Dyke Parks, Roswell Rudd, Amos Garrett, Lenny Pickett and Howard Johnson in supporting roles.

Geoff continues to apply his arranging skills to a variety of projects for albums and film. Although he is known as a musician's musician, it is clearly his voice that most identifies him. The New York Times noted: Geoff Muldaur "...succeeds not because he copies the timbre and inflections of a down-home African American but because his voice - reedy, quavering, other worldly - is so unusual that [the music] he sings becomes little more than a context, a jumping-off point."

Regarding a recent performance in London,
The London Times wrote, "Immaculate guitar picking was
matched by vocals that were rich, and bore out the guitarist, Richard Thompson's praise for him: 'There are
only three white blues singers, and Geoff Muldaur is at least two of them.'"
